WATCH: Visuals from inside the Indian dressing room after SCG draw

The clip gives a view of the celebratory mood in the Indian camp after the match

After India’s Ravichandran Ashwin and Hanuma Vihari displayed a gutsy show on Monday to draw the third Test against Australia in Sydney, the official Instagram handle of the Indian cricket team shared a video, offering a view of the celebratory mood inside the dressing room.

India may not have won the Test match, but the manner in which Ashwin and Vihari dug their heels in and secured the draw for the visitors, maintaining the series levelled at 1-1, was commendable. Despite struggling with injuries, both players managed to bat for over 42 overs to build a 62-run stand for the sixth wicket in the final session of the last day.

The video clip, shared on Instagram, showed the duo walking in after the match and being congratulated by stand-in captain Ajinkya Rahane first, followed by other teammates one after the other.

“We’ve got you visuals from inside the dressing room post the historic draw at SCG. Moments to savour for a long time for #TeamIndia,” the caption read.

Ashwin is said to have been suffering from back spasms, and Vihari hurt his hamstring early during his innings. While they stuck through the rest of the match to see off the Australian attack, both players have been ruled out from the fourth and final Test match in Brisbane.

In addition, the Indian team has been dealt a big blow as many players have now been ruled out of the final Test due to injuries. The latest list of injured players include Cheteshwar Pujara, Ravindra Jadeja, Rishabh Pant, Mayank Agarwal and Jasprit Bumrah.
